Maddie Grimaldi scored 22 points, and Spruce Mountain claimed a 62-45 girls basketball win over Maranacook on Monday in Jay.

Avery Bessey finished with 18 points, while Lily Bellerose contributed 13 for the Phoenix (11-1).

Celia Bergdahl had a double-double for the Black Bears (7-4) with 20 points and 23 rebounds. Alice Ferran added 12 points and eight rebounds.

MONMOUTH 28, MT. ABRAM 27: The Mustangs outscored the Roadrunners 9-4 in the fourth quarter to earn a win in Monmouth.

Tarynn Keleher scored nine points, and Maeve Burgess had five points and seven rebounds for Monmouth (6-5).

Jenna Osgood scored 10 points and Kharlie Turner added eight for Mt. Abram (6-5).

VALLEY 75, TELSTAR 12: The Cavaliers erupted for 36 points in the first quarter to breeze past the Rebels in Bingham.

Madeline Hill led Valley (9-0) with 17 points. She also grabbed seven rebounds. Brianna Mills (14 points), Liana Hartwell (13 points, seven rebounds) and Kirsten Bigelow (10 points, eight steals) were among other contributors for the Cavaliers.

Mya Buck had eight points to lead Telstar (1-11).

WINTHROP 77, LISBON 22: Kylee Savage paced the Ramblers (9-3) with 17 points in their win over the Greyhounds (0-12) in Winthrop.

Kylee Mansir added 15 points and Caroline Corgan had 10.

Hanna Perron led Lisbon with 11 points.

BOYS HOCKEY

LEWISTON 5, WINDHAM/WESTBROOK/BONNY EAGLE 2: Austin Landry scored a pair of goals as the Blue Devils (5-3) beat the Trail Blazers (6-4) in Gorham.

Cam Plourde had a goal and an assist for Lewiston. Nate Metivier and Jacoby Oliveira also scored.

Sam Foley scored twice for the Trail Blazers, and Philip Traina had two assists.

BOYS BASKETBALL

RICHMOND 56, BUCKFIELD 47: Jake Gay paced the Bobcats (6-3) with 17 points in their win over the Bucks in Richmond.

Zander Steele chipped in 12 points.

Gaven Parsons finished with 14 points for Buckfield (5-7). Nolan Litchfield added 10.

VALLEY 66, TELSTAR 44: Fisher Tewksbury scored 22 points and pulled down 11 rebounds to guide the Cavaliers (9-0) past the Rebels (7-4) in Bingham.

Harry Louis added 22 points for Valley, which outscored Telstar 26-10 in the second quarter. Hunter Mills tallied 13 points and 16 rebounds.

Brody Morgan (12 points), Reiley Hedden (11 points) and Cooper Morgan (10) all scored in double figures for Telstar.
